Transaction 139172368336e59c80e0c5b25dfd7b96c262e7df5ff10e0f39b398ebb0232228
1 Input
1 Output
-
139172368336e59c80e0c5b25dfd7b96c262e7df5ff10e0f39b398ebb0232228:0
- value
- 42233000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fdfe7a91f9691e9d8ca8c5b49481f556c9924ee7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q9zp2htMm3k6AQw4DsUTTaR7XMunmm3j7